Objective:
In this module you'll learn to create a basic project, starting with the schedule structure we use in the design.efficiently platform. Next you'll explore the different options for adding your design selections to a project, ending with a simple design presentation.

Time:
This exercise will take you about 2 hours, as you begin to familiarize yourself with the platform and walk through the basics.

Results:
By the end of the exercise, you'll have created a basic bathroom schedule and simple presentation book.

  1. Review the introduction video

  2. Create a new project

  3. Upload a set of plans (refer back to Step 1: Plan Management)

  4. From inside the Schedules tab of the project, create a room and spaces schedule (Steps 1-5 of this article - don't create your Locations yet, we'll get to that in just a moment!):

    1. Primary Bathroom

      1. Primary Bathroom (this one will be automatically created – no need to add)

      2. Shower

      3. Water Closet

  5. Add a template to the primary bath space

    1. Room: Primary Bathroom

      1. Space: Primary Bathroom

        1. Locations: ‘Primary Bathroom’ template

  6. Add locations (steps 6-8 of this article) manually to the shower and water closet spaces

    1. Room: Primary Bathroom

      1. Space: Shower

        1. Locations:

          1. Plumbing - Shower Drain

          2. Plumbing - Shower Control

          3. Plumbing - Shower Head

          4. Finishes - Wall

          5. Finishes – Floor

          6. Finishes – Curb, Jamb, & Header

      2. Space: Water Closet

        1. Locations:

          1. Plumbing – Toilet

          2. Plumbing – Accessory – Toilet Paper Holder

          3. Finishes – Floor

          4. Finishes – Wall

          5. Lighting – Wall Sconce

  7. Navigate to this lighting manufacturer and select a wall sconce to add to your project

  8. Review this article and complete part 1, ‘Adding an Item to the Catalog', by adding your chosen wall sconce to the catalog

  9. Navigate to this cabinetry manufacturer and select from the door styles (heritage or modern)

  10. Navigate to the cabinetry finish options and select from the finish options

  11. Move on to part 2 of this article, ‘Adding an Item Using the Chrome Plugin’, by adding your chosen cabinet door style to the catalog

    1. Note: You will need to add the clipper to your chrome browser – instructions are in the article.

  12. Review this article and add the cabinet finish you’ve selected as an ‘Option’ to the catalog using the clipper

  13. Navigate to your Room schedule and add the new wall sconce to your Water Closet space under the appropriate location (refer to the first section of this article)

  14. Next add the new cabinet door style to your Primary Bathroom space under the appropriate location (Millwork & Casework)

  15. Now add the cabinet finish you’ve selected as an ‘Option’ to your cabinet door style, by following the steps in this article

  16. Add Item IDs and Items to the remaining locations you’ve created (you can choose from any of the items in the catalog)

  17. Create a Design Book

    1. Choose the ‘Primary Bath’ book layout from the minimalist theme (this theme will be set as the default in your test org)

    2. Delete the mood board page

    3. Click into the 4 item pages and begin dragging your selected items from the left hand side ‘Rooms’ tab of the schedule into the appropriate item box (refer to the first section of this article)

      1. Note: You do not need to adhere to the labels in the item boxes - you can drag any item into any box. The labels are only there to help you with a suggested layout.

    4. Delete any unused item boxes

  18. Export your design book to a PDF

  19. Navigate to your ‘Documents’ tab and publish the document

  20. Grab the link that is generated in the documents tab and share with your trainer
